js中Math方法的小技巧

来源:互联网 发布:石头剪刀布 网络歌手 编辑:程序博客网 时间:2024/05/29 02:47
/*     * Math.round()   将数字四舍五入到离它最近的整数     * Math.ceil()  将数字舍入到离它最近并大于它本身的整数     * Math.floor()  将数字舍入到离它最近并小于它本身的整数     * Math.random()  获取一个从0(包括)到1(不包括)的随机数     * */    var randomNum = Math.floor((Math.random() * 10) + 1);    document.write("<br />"+randomNum);    /*如果使用round()替代floor()方法,那么1和10的出现几率约是数字2至9的一半     1.5和1.999之间的数字都会被入成2,9和9.5之间的数字会被舍成9。     使用floor()方法则能确保随机数的出现几率更为平均。     */
0 0